摘要
In this paper, we present a complete pipeline for positioning a feature point of a soft object to a desired 3D position, by acting on a different manipulation point using a robotic manipulator. For that purpose, the analytic relation between the feature point displacement and the robot motion is derived using a coarse mass-spring model (MSM), while taking into consideration the propagation delay introduced by a MSM. From this modeling step, a novel closed-loop controller is designed for performing the positioning task. To get rid of the model approximations, the object is tracked in realtime using a RGB-D sensor, thus allowing to correct on-line any drift between the object and its model. Our model-based and vision-based controller is validated in real experiments for two different soft objects and the results show promising performance in terms of accuracy, efficiency and robustness.
